Why the “Free” Spins are Anything but Free
The first snag appears in the wagering requirement: 30x the bonus, meaning you must churn through $1,500 before you can touch the cash. 30× is a common multiplier, but when you factor in an average RTP of 96% for Gonzo’s Quest, the expected loss per spin hovers around $0.48. Multiply that by 50 spins and you’re staring at a projected $24 loss before the bonus ever sees daylight.

And then there’s the conversion cap. Most operators, including Bet365, cap bonus winnings at $100. That cap transforms the promised “big win” into a ceiling you’ll never crack with 50 spins, especially when the highest possible payout on a single spin in Starburst is a modest 5× bet.

Deconstructing the Marketing Spin
Marketing departments love the phrase “claim free spins now”, because it triggers a dopamine surge similar to the first spin of a slot. Yet the reality is a labyrinth of terms: “max win $50”, “only on selected games”, “valid for 7 days”. That 7‑day window translates to roughly 168 hours, or 10,080 minutes – a ticking clock that forces hurried play, increasing the likelihood of rash bets.
